Amundsen of Talent who passed away in a local hospital Tuesday afternoon. He was born in Moss, Norway March 20, 1860, and came to the United States as a young man. He settled in Montana where he lived for a number of years, later moving to Seattle and then to Rogue River valley, where he made his home in the Wagner creek district. Amundsen was an ardent Mason for over 50 years, having been a past master of Ashland lodge 23, AF and AM, was a 32nd degree Scottish Rite Mason, noble of Hillah Temple, belonged to Ancient Arabic Order and was a noble of Mystic Shrine. Services are in charge of Litwiller Funeral Home, under auspices of Ashland Masonic lodge. The body will be shipped to Grant's Pass for final disposition.
